Size of thyroid carcinoma by histotype and variants: A population-based study in a mildly iodine-deficient area

Background: Data relating the size of thyroid cancer with histological types and variants are scarce. Methods: All incident thyroid cancer diagnosed between 2003 and 2012 in a mildly iodine-deficient area were derived from a population-based tumor registry. Undifferentiated/anaplastic thyroid cancer and incidental cases were excluded. Major diameter of thyroid cancer, as assessed by pathological examination, was stratified in classes: 10 mm; 11-20 mm; 21-40 mm; and >40 mm. For each class, absolute and relative frequencies of histological types were calculated. Results: Tumors >20 mm were more frequent among follicular thyroid carcinoma (FTC) and Hurthle cell carcinoma than in other histotypes, with median size of 22.50 mm (95% confidence interval [CI] 16.71-28.29) and 25.00 mm (95% CI 17.04-32.96) in FTC and Hurthle cell carcinoma, respectively. Odds ratio for tumors >20 mm was significant for FTC and Hurthle cell carcinoma only (P < .0001). Conclusion: Among the histotypes and variants of differentiated thyroid cancer, FTC and Hurthle cell carcinoma are characterized by the largest size.
